Originally Posted by FlyerBeek
My recommendation would be to fly eastbound on AA to LHR and then connect to EY for several reasons:

1) I believe CX still operates a regionally-configured A333 on HKG-BKK-KHI. Not a particularly pleasant hard product for a 9+ hour flight, including the stop. Even if it's being sold as long-haul J, CX is known to swap in a regional aircraft at the last minute on these [not so] regional flights.
2) You'll be able to fly in a premium cabin all the way to KHI with one less segment and quite a bit less travel time.
3) In my opinion, the premium (J/F) awards from Europe to India/Middle East represent some of the best values in AA mileage redemption - especially with EY as a redemption partner.

My recommended routing would be AUS-DFW-LHR-AUH-KHI on a combination of AA and EY.
